About Lloyd's of London
Company overview
Lloyd's of London is the world's leading insurance marketplace, providing the infrastructure, governance, and services supporting the global insurance and reinsurance market. Operating for over 300 years, Lloyd's serves as a centre for specialist insurance underwriting across virtually all classes of insurance and reinsurance.
Lloyd's operates as a marketplace where individual syndicates and insurance companies compete and collaborate to provide insurance solutions globally. The market includes leading specialist insurers, brokers, managing agents, and other service providers. Lloyd's combines traditional underwriting excellence with modern technology and governance.

The hiring journey
Lloyd's of London interview process
Lloyd's employs a structured recruitment process for market infrastructure, regulatory, and support roles. The process includes initial screening, assessment, and interviews.
Application Screening
1-2 weeksCV review against role requirements.
Online Assessment
1-1.5 hoursNumerical and verbal reasoning assessments.
Telephone Interview
30-45 minutesInitial conversation with recruiter.
Competency Interview
60 minutesInterview assessing experience and competencies.
Technical Interview
60 minutesDiscussion of insurance market or specialist knowledge.
Final Interview
45 minutesMeeting with senior manager.
6-8 weeks from application to offer

Compensation
Salary & benefits at Lloyd's of London
Graduate schemes: £28,000-£34,000. Early-career professionals: £36,000-£55,000. Mid-level professionals: £55,000-£85,000. Senior professionals: £85,000-£150,000+

What roles does Lloyd's of London employ beyond underwriting?
Lloyd's employs professionals across market infrastructure, governance, compliance, risk management, technology, data analytics, and business functions. Roles support the market's operation and market participants rather than underwriting directly.
What is Lloyd's role in insurance market regulation?
Lloyd's operates under regulatory oversight whilst maintaining its own governance and regulation of market participants. Employees contribute to maintaining market standards, integrity, and fair dealing across the insurance marketplace.
Does Lloyd's offer graduate schemes?
Yes, Lloyd's offers graduate and early-career schemes across various functions. Programmes typically include training, mentoring, and exposure to market operations, usually leading to permanent roles.
